Lets compare vitamin content per 1 pound of Almond paste vs Dark Rye Flour:
- 1 pound of Almond paste has 1.6 times more Vitamin B2, 2.2 times more Vitamin B9 and 5 times more Vitamin E than Dark Rye Flour.
- While 1 lb of Dark Rye Flour contains 3.9 times more Vitamin B1, 3 times more Vitamin B3, 12.9 times more Vitamin B5, 12.3 times more Vitamin B6 and more Vitamin K than Almond paste.
- 1 pound of Almond paste have insufficient amounts of Vitamin K
- Both Almond paste as well as Dark Rye Flour have insufficient amounts of Vitamin A, Vitamin B12, Vitamin C and Vitamin D in one pound.
Comparing minerals per 1 pound for Almond paste vs Dark Rye Flour:
- 1 pound of Almond paste has 4.6 times more Calcium than Dark Rye Flour.
- While 1 lb of Dark Rye Flour contains 3.1 times more Iron, 7.1 times more Manganese, 1.9 times more Phosphorus, 2.3 times more Potassium, 4.3 times more Selenium and 3.4 times more Zinc than Almond paste.
- Both Almond paste and Dark Rye Flour contain similar levels of Copper and Magnesium per one pound.
Comparison of macro-nutrients per 1 pound:
- 1 pound of Almond paste has 1.4 times more Energy, 12.5 times more Fat, 9.8 times more Saturated Fat, 1.4 times more Omega 3, 6.2 times more Omega 6 and 15.7 times more Sugars than Dark Rye Flour.
- While 1 lb of Dark Rye Flour contains 1.4 times more Carbohydrate, 5 times more Fiber and 1.8 times more Protein than Almond paste.
